The power to limit entry to 1’s Fb profile is a privateness setting out there to customers. This function limits who can view posts, images, tales, and different content material shared on the platform. When activated, people who will not be already mates with the profile proprietor will solely see a restricted choice of publicly out there info. For instance, strangers encountering the profile might solely see the profile image, cowl picture, and any info explicitly designated as public. This contrasts with a completely open profile, the place almost all content material is seen to anybody.

Using this privateness management can considerably improve on-line safety. By limiting the data out there to non-friends, customers can cut back the chance of knowledge scraping, id theft, and undesirable contact. Query 1: What does “lock fb profile usa” imply?

The phrase refers to a privateness setting out there to Fb customers that limits the visibility of their profile to people who will not be already their mates on the platform. It’s meant to reinforce consumer privateness and management over private info.

Query 2: Who can see a locked Fb profile?

When a Fb profile is locked, solely the consumer’s confirmed mates can view their posts, images, tales, and different content material shared on the profile. People who will not be mates will solely see a restricted choice of publicly out there info, such because the profile image and canopy picture.

Query 3: How does limiting entry to a Fb profile improve on-line security?

Limiting entry reduces the potential for unauthorized information assortment and limits the supply of private info that could possibly be used for id theft or different malicious functions. It additionally minimizes the chance of undesirable contact from strangers.

Query 4: Is it potential to undo the lock after it’s enabled?

Sure, the profile entry restriction might be disabled at any time. Disabling the function will revert the profile’s visibility settings to their earlier state, probably making content material extra accessible to a wider viewers.

Query 5: Does limiting entry fully stop all strangers from seeing a Fb profile?

No, even with restricted entry, sure info stays publicly seen, such because the profile image, cowl picture, and any info explicitly designated as public by the consumer. It’s essential to overview and alter particular person privateness settings to additional management info sharing.

Query 6: Are there other ways to reinforce Fb privateness past limiting profile entry?

Sure, a number of further privateness settings might be adjusted, together with limiting the viewers for particular person posts, controlling who can ship good friend requests, and managing app permissions. A complete strategy to privateness includes using all out there instruments and being conscious of the data shared on-line.

Suggestions for Managing Fb Privateness

The next suggestions present actionable steering on successfully using the Fb profile entry restriction function to reinforce on-line privateness and safety.

Tip 1: Familiarize with the Default Settings: Perceive Fb’s default privateness settings earlier than modifying them. Consciousness of what info is publicly accessible by default is essential for making knowledgeable choices about privateness controls.

Tip 2: Overview Current Pal Connections: Periodically overview Fb good friend listing and take away people who will not be identified personally or are not trusted. A smaller, extra curated good friend community reduces the potential for unauthorized entry to shared content material.

Tip 3: Modify Particular person Submit Visibility: Make the most of the viewers selector device for every publish to regulate who can view particular content material. Even with a restricted profile, particular person posts might be additional restricted to particular teams or mates lists.

Tip 4: Restrict Previous Submit Visibility: Make use of the “Restrict Previous Posts” operate to retrospectively prohibit the visibility of older posts to mates solely. This motion ensures that historic content material isn’t accessible to a wider viewers.

Tip 5: Handle App Permissions: Often overview and handle the permissions granted to third-party purposes linked to Fb account. Revoke entry from apps which can be not used or are deemed untrustworthy.

Tip 6: Management Face Recognition Settings: Disable face recognition performance to stop Fb from routinely figuring out in images. This prevents the platform from associating with pictures with out specific consent.

Tip 7: Monitor Exercise Log: Often overview the exercise log to determine any unauthorized exercise or suspicious entry makes an attempt. This permits for well timed detection and mitigation of potential safety breaches.
